Dr. Candice Monson is a Professor of Psychology at Toronto Metropolitan University, specializing in traumatic stress and PTSD treatment. She holds leadership roles in clinical research and is a Fellow of the American Psychological Association, Canadian Psychological Association, and Royal Society of Canada. Her work focuses on trauma recovery, cognitive-behavioral therapies, and couple-based interventions for PTSD.
Dr. Monson earned her PhD from the University of Nebraska and has been funded by organizations including the National Institute of Mental Health and Canadian Institutes of Health Research. She has published over 100 peer-reviewed articles and co-authored influential books like Cognitive-Behavioral Conjoint Therapy for PTSD.
Her research emphasizes interpersonal factors in traumatization, including clinical trials of novel therapies. Notable achievements include the 2013 Trauma Psychologist of the Year Award and the 2014 Sarwan Sahota Distinguished Scholar Award.
Dr. Monson’s current projects explore telehealth applications for PTSD, cultural adaptations of therapies, and MDMA-assisted conjoint therapy. She leads initiatives to train clinicians in evidence-based practices and advocates for accessible mental health care.
Her work bridges clinical practice and research, with a focus on improving PTSD treatments through innovation and collaboration. Professional affiliations include roles at the Couple Therapy for PTSD initiative and the Cognitive Processing Therapy for PTSD consortium.
